Walmart's Pricing team needs to design and develop scalable backend services and APIs for next-generation pricing systems, impacting millions of customers and associates by ensuring competitive, accurate, and timely prices.
Requirements
- Proficiency in Java; experience with Kotlin is a plus, Python preferred
- Experience with Cassandra (or similar distributed NoSQL databases)
- Experience with Kafka (or similar messaging/streaming platforms)
- Hands-on experience with Apache Spark and Airflow for big data processing
- Experience with monitoring tools such as Grafana
- Experience with cloud platforms, especially GCP (Google Cloud Platform)
- 2+ years of backend development experience
Responsibilities
- Develop and maintain backend services and APIs for pricing systems using Java and Python (Kotlin experience is a plus)
- Integrate GenAI LLMs and machine learning models into production systems
- Leverage distributed technologies such as Cassandra for data storage, Kafka for real-time data streaming, and Apache Spark for large-scale data processing
- Develop big data processing ETLs utilizing Spark and Airflow
- Implement monitoring and dashboarding with Grafana to ensure system observability and reliability
- Collaborate with data scientists, ML engineers, and product teams to deliver robust pricing solutions
- Participate in code reviews and contribute to backend best practices
Other
- Bachelor’s degree in Computer Science or related field, or equivalent experience
- Flexible, hybrid work: primarily in office coupled with virtual when not onsite.
- Walmart and its subsidiaries are committed to maintaining a drug-free workplace and has a no tolerance policy regarding the use of illegal drugs and alcohol on the job.